Lee Shapiro


Lee Shapiro is the President and Chief Operating Officer of Allscripts, a publicly-traded provider of clinical software, connectivity and information solutions to physicians. Mr. Shapiro is responsible for the Chicago-based company’s strategy, mergers and acquisitions, business development and partnerships, and operations, as well as business activities addressing Allscripts pharmaceutical services and Internet-based consumer health services.

Since accepting the Allscripts post in 2000, Mr. Shapiro has directed Allscripts’ mergers and acquisitions of ChannelHealth, Advanced Imaging Concepts, RxCentric, A4 Health Systems, and most recently, Misys Healthcare. He is the executive sponsor for the Company’s key strategic relationships, including those with Microsoft, Dell, Fujitsu, Intel, and Wolters Kluwer Health. Additionally, Mr. Shapiro is Allscripts’ representative to the board of directors of Medem, a San Francisco healthcare software company.

Prior to joining Allscripts, Mr. Shapiro was the Chief Operating Officer of Douglas Elliman-Beitler, a premier commercial office management and development company, where he directed all business activities throughout the United States. Before that, Mr. Shapiro practiced commercial law at Barack, Ferrazzano, Kirschbaum, Perlman and Nagelberg, a prominent Chicago law firm. Mr. Shapiro also previously served as president of SES Properties, Inc. of Carlsbad, Calif., a closely held, fully integrated real estate company and, at that time, the largest retail developer inLas Vegas, Nev. Concurrently, Mr. Shapiro formed City Financial Bancorp in 1986 and served as its Vice Chairman. He was responsible for acquisition of financial institutions, financing, regulatory issues, legal affairs, review and restructuring of operations and the ultimate sale of this $100 million holding company.

Mr. Shapiro holds a J.D. degree from The University of Chicago Law School. He serves on the board of the Gastro-Intestinal Research Foundation (GIRF) and Opus North Corporation.
